Crime
Brecon, Llanelli, co. Brec.
Arson, burning a stack of hay. Accused aged 44. Claimed accused had often threatened to kill prosecutor and burn her property. Fire started by a wooden poker thrown through bedroom window. A neighbour saw footprints and observed tread of left foot defective similar to accused. Accused produced two witnesses who saw him in Abergavenny on the night of the attack. more

Crime
Brecon, Llanelli, co. Brec.
Obtaining goods by false pretences - 13 account books, 2 testaments, a bible, psalter and pencils. Claimed he had been appointed schoolmaster of a charity school which a Mr Ross was about to establish and asked for speciments of books for Mr Rees to inspect. Came back with a forged letter approving the same from Mr Rees and ordering the same for the school. Escaped from prison in May 1819. Prisoner aged 36. more
